Using no way as way having no limitation as limitation | Bruce Lee Martial Arts



Many people have misinterpreted this phrase to mean, "Use any way you wish and be limitless in these ways". This is not correct.

"Using no way as way" means do not presuppose a way. Be in the moment. Be present. Be open to the best way to meet the moment in which you find yourself, rather than planning before hand what way will be best.

"Having no limitation as limitation" means keep an open mind. Do not limit yourself or your thinking. Do not let your beliefs or your style limit your experience.
